MAD Factory of Oberlin MAD Factory of Oberlin Putting on a Play October 13– January 12 Wednesdays—3:00-5:00 p.m. 3rd-8th Grade Tuition: $150.00 This class is an excellent introduction
to theatre for students of varying experience. Participants in this class will work toward putting a one-act comedic play on it’s feet, paying special attention to all the different aspects of acting including character, objectives, blocking, projection, and of course, having fun! This class will culminate in a final performance for the community at the end of the semester.
Elyria Comic Book InitiativeElyria Comic Book InitiativeWhat If I Were a Hero?October 11-October 15 —Grades
4-5October 25-29—Grades 6-8Tuition for each weeklong session
is $40.003:00—5:00 p.m.Students create their own original
comic books based on predetermined themes. Students will utilize the elements of storytelling and illustrate sequential artwork in panel form. Artistic ability is NOT a prerequisite. Enthusiasm a must.
